Takeaway: Easy installation, smooth gentle water flow, leak-free and comes with deck plate.

With this faucet, you'll receive a matching finish deck plate and two 20 inch 3/8” supply line hoses color coded blue and red for cold and hot water. The set comes with illustrated instructions and step-by-step directions. The faucet is constructed of heavy duty stainless steel and has a pretty decent heft to it. The portion above the sink will sit about 7” tall with a 6.5” reach and 1.5” square neck. The faucet has a shiny brushed nickel finish and a single handle that rotates left and right for cold and hot water. The faucet itself is fixed in position and cannot be turned. At the back of the faucet is a hole for the sink drain plug level if you'll be using a pop-up plug. The tip of the faucet has an aerator that adds air bubbles to give the water a softer feel. If using the 6” deck plate, it will sit directly below the faucet and is sized to cover any additional holes with 4” centers in your sink.

Putting together the faucet on the sink was fairly easy with few additional tools required (just a small wrench). It took about 20 minutes from start to finish. The water from the faucet runs smoothly and is gentle with a soft pressured flow and even stream. The fixture is quite tall with plenty of room under it for washing. I did end up using a mesh screen in my drain versus a pop-up plug as we don’t really need to plug/stop the drain in our downstairs powder room. Overall, the installation wasn’t too bad and the fixture looks classy and modern in our bathroom.
